D-Market Electronic Services & Trading (HEPS), the parent of Turkish e-commerce platform Hepsiburada, reported a Q1 2026 loss per share of -2.7184, with no revenue figure or analyst estimate provided in the release. The stock fell 3.87% following the announcement, reflecting investor disappointment over the lack of revenue clarity and continued losses.

The quarterly earnings release featured only an EPS figure, leaving key operational metrics undisclosed. The reported loss of -2.7184 per ADR share points to ongoing financial pressures for the Turkish e-commerce company. Management likely addressed persistent challenges in a highly competitive market, including elevated inflation in Turkey and sharp depreciation of the Turkish lira, which can compress margins and raise procurement costs. Without revenue details, investors cannot fully assess whether top-line growth offset these headwinds. In prior quarters, Hepsiburada has focused on expanding its marketplace model and improving unit economics, but the negative EPS suggests that cost management remains a work in progress. The company’s ability to scale efficiently while navigating macroeconomic turbulence may have been a central topic in management’s prepared remarks. No forward guidance was included in the available data, so any outlook must be inferred cautiously. Hepsiburada may be prioritizing long-term market share gains over short-term profitability, a common strategy among e-commerce players in emerging markets. The company could continue to invest in logistics, technology, and marketing to fend off competitors such as Trendyol and Amazon Turkey. However, the macroeconomic environment remains a significant risk. Turkey’s ongoing currency weakness and high inflation could further pressure consumer spending and raise the cost of goods sold. Management might also be exploring ways to reduce cash burn, including potential adjustments to fulfillment operations or vendor terms. Until a clearer picture of revenue trends and guidance emerges, the outlook for HEPS remains uncertain. The 3.87% stock decline suggests the market was disappointed by both the negative earnings and the absence of a revenue report. Without a comparison to consensus estimates, investors had limited ability to gauge the magnitude of the EPS miss. Analyst commentary was likely muted, with many waiting for a more comprehensive filing. The lack of revenue data may raise questions about transparency and could keep the shares under pressure in the near term. Looking ahead, the next catalyst would be a more detailed earnings release or a conference call with management. Given the current data vacuum, the stock might trade cautiously until more information on sales trends, customer metrics, and profitability targets becomes available.
